Course Curriculum Overview

4.5

The course was one among the best. A lot of focus was given on practical learning. A lot of projects and research is done every year.

Internships Opportunities

No internship was organized. However, there was a little course that was made available to students by teachers and it was good. You will get a certificate for this course.

Placement Experience

1

Only students with good academics were allowed to sit in the placement process. 5-6 percent students were placed. Many major companies like L&T, Infosys etc visited the campus. Average package was up to like 4 lac.

College Events

5

MIET Sammilan was the only tech fest organized by the college. Its the one and only tech fest in the whole J&K state. Maximum footfall: 2500. The organization was good and awesome.

Fee Structure And Facilities

The fee varies every year but it never exceeds INR 60,000. Except for the first year where the approximate fee value goes up to INR 80,000.

Hostel Facilities

0.5

No hostels available. However, there and many good PGs around both for boys and girls.

Faculty

5

The faculty is excellent and informative.. they are very cooperative and interactive. Teachers were very helpful during exam times. Even the administrative faculty is very good and cooperative. Teachers are also technically qualified with Btech and Mtech degrees. Teachers are well experienced with years of experience and technical knowledge. Standard of teaching 9/10. Teachers often use to back up their teaching via powerpoint presentations and other Audio Visual Media Presentations. In the senior years, the college also helped the students by providing appropriate personality development course that would eventually help in the placement process. The college also used to call old college alumni for carrier oriented advanced to the students so that they could choose their carrier options more wisely and precisely. The college also took active roles in Intra college competition and also used to organize various workshops for the students. The teachers were also very supportive and helpful during the final semester project work and used to take an active part in monitoring the working of the students. They also used to guide us and helped a lot to pick up various flaws and mistakes in the projects.
